  • I appear to have the only DC in existence that contains the music from the original release. Whats up with that? Because my copy will play, but its badly scratched up, but if I get a replacement its gonna have this crappy music instead of the original score. >=(

  • @Kuson2 The original Director's Cut had the original music. This soundtrack was added in the Director's Cut Dual Shock version, which...well, added Dual Shock support. You probably have the original DC I imagine, so just buy that one and you will be fine. I think it's on the PSN if you have a PS3.
